Transaction 70e337a85da1b4df1c4c28892b923819cfd98d25fe2a90f0b229c09782dca246

1 Input
2 Outputs
  • 70e337a85da1b4df1c4c28892b923819cfd98d25fe2a90f0b229c09782dca246:0
  • value  6785
    address  3EkeFi8tPWSXCrfHyz3E9JeqYGwRPHWjyA
  • 70e337a85da1b4df1c4c28892b923819cfd98d25fe2a90f0b229c09782dca246:1
  • value  652735
    address  1F6vEzw237Fzh9ndvrFfRCPbysgNMbEFgC